15 Evidence-Based Lifestyle Strategies for Holistic Well-being

This article explores fifteen scientifically-supported lifestyle strategies that contribute to enhanced physical and mental well-being. We will examine these habits through the lens of established health models, emphasizing their practical application and impact on overall health. Key concepts include the biopsychosocial model, emphasizing the interconnectedness of biological, psychological, and social factors in health; the self-regulation model, focusing on individual control over health behaviors; and the Social Cognitive Theory, highlighting the role of observational learning, self-efficacy, and environmental factors in behavior change.

1. Optimized Hydration and Metabolic Priming: Consuming a glass of warm lemon water upon waking contributes to improved hydration and stimulates gastrointestinal motility, potentially aiding in metabolic function. This aligns with the principles of homeostasis, maintaining the body's internal balance. The mild acidity of lemon may also stimulate digestive enzymes, further supporting efficient digestion.

2. Mindful Nutrition and Satiety Signaling: Practicing mindful eating, focusing on the sensory experience of food and slowing down the eating process, improves awareness of satiety cues. This reduces the likelihood of overconsumption, contributing to weight management and improved digestive health. This strategy connects to the principles of self-regulation, where conscious control over eating behaviors is central.

3. Hydration for Optimal Physiological Function: Adequate hydration is crucial for numerous physiological processes, including temperature regulation, nutrient transport, and waste elimination. Aiming for at least eight glasses of water daily supports optimal cellular function, impacting overall health and energy levels. This is directly related to basic physiological needs outlined in Maslow's Hierarchy of Needs.

4. Physical Activity and Cardiovascular Health: Regular physical activity (at least 30 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ise daily) is paramount for cardiovascular health, weight management, and mental well-being. Exercise induces physiological changes, including increased cardiovascular fitness, reduced risk of chronic diseases (Type II Diabetes, some cancers, etc.), and improved mood, aligning with the principles of the Health Belief Model.

5. Sleep Hygiene and Restoration: Prioritizing 7-8 hours of quality sleep per night is essential for restorative processes, immune function, and cognitive performance. Establishing a consistent sleep-wake cycle, minimizing screen time before bed, and creating a relaxing sleep environment are key components of effective sleep hygiene. This directly relates to the restorative processes described in the General Adaptation Syndrome.

6. Cultivating Gratitude and Positive Affect: Daily gratitude practices, such as keeping a gratitude journal, promote positive emotions and reduce stress. This aligns with positive psychology principles, demonstrating the impact of positive affect on well-being and resilience. The act of reflecting on positive experiences strengthens neural pathways associated with happiness and contentment.

7. Nutrient-Dense Diets and Minimizing Processed Foods: Minimizing processed foods and prioritizing whole, unprocessed foods rich in v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ants is critical for optimal nutrition and reducing the risk of chronic diseases. This relates to the principles of nutritional epidemiology and the importance of a balanced diet for disease prevention. The high sugar and saturated fat content in processed foods often correlates with several negative health outcomes.

8. Stress Management Techniques and Psychological Resilience: Implementing stress-reduction techniques like meditation or deep breathing exercises enhances psychological resilience and reduces the negative impact of chronic stress on the body. Stress management techniques help individuals regulate their stress response, reducing the physiological burden of cortisol and other stress hormones.

9. Social Support and Positive Social Networks: Surrounding oneself with supportive and positive individuals fosters a sense of belonging and enhances emotional well-being. Social Cognitive Theory illustrates that social support contributes to self-efficacy and healthy behavior adoption, facilitating positive lifestyle changes.

10. Digital Detoxification and Mindful Technology Use: Taking regular breaks from technology minimizes the potential negative effects of excessive screen time, including eye strain, sleep disturbances, and increased anxiety. Mindful technology use emphasizes the importance of intentional engagement with technology, ensuring it serves a purposeful role rather than being a passive consumption habit.

11. Self-Care Practices and Well-being: Prioritizing self-care, including activities that promote relaxation and enjoyment, is essential for mental and emotional well-being. Self-compassion and self-efficacy are central to successfully implementing self-care routines, promoting resilience against stress and burnout.

12. Ergonomics and Musculoskeletal Health: Maintaining good posture helps prevent musculoskeletal problems such as back pain and promotes efficient body mechanics. This relates to principles of ergonomics, optimizing the work environment to minimize physical strain and promote health.

13. Goal Setting and Behavior Change: Setting realistic, achievable goals and breaking them down into smaller steps fosters motivation and supports sustainable behavior change. This aligns with principles of goal-setting theory, emphasizing the importance of spec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ART) goals.

14. Cognitive Stimulation and Neuroplasticity: Engaging in activities that challenge cognitive function, such as puzzles or learning new skills, promotes neuroplasticity and improves cognitive abilities. This is supported by research in cognitive neuroscience, illustrating the brain's capacity to adapt and reorganize throughout life.

15. Self-Efficacy and Positive Reinforcement: Celebrating achievements, no matter how small, reinforces positive behaviors and boosts self-efficacy. Positive reinforcement is a core component of operant conditioning, strengthening desired behaviors through positive feedback and rewards.

Conclusions and Recommendations

Adopting these fifteen lifestyle strategies, grounded in established health models and theories, offers a holistic approach to improving well-being. Consistency is paramount; small, incremental changes are more likely to lead to long-term success than drastic overhauls. Integrating these habits into daily routines requires self-awareness, planning, and a commitment to self-care. Further research could explore the long-term effects of these integrated lifestyle interventions on specific health outcomes, such as chronic disease prevention and improved quality of life. The applicability extends to diverse populations, but tailored approaches might be necessary to consider individual circumstances and cultural contexts. The impact on healthcare systems could involve a shift toward preventative medicine and proactive health management, reducing the burden of chronic disease management.
